I had the same problem and bought a dozen 40# bags of topsoil at Lowe's at $1.26 @. That filled in the depressions and gave me a good base for starting new grass. I've been mowing that new grass for several weeks now.

You might want to dislodge as many rocks as possible before putting out your dirt. If you have an old bed spring and a way to pull it around the yard, that would help. A poor man's harrow.
